Output 15a4b6118a8d23276bd6fc953f191280e862921e67b1d18a0071c76cfb612d01:27

value
639781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3182130cb4f8600832230df89cdb93a8ff671ba OP_EQUAL
address
3KUabWRtRBXJ1keHwHdBpCargZLNLAzaLy
transaction
15a4b6118a8d23276bd6fc953f191280e862921e67b1d18a0071c76cfb612d01